> has anybody ever used these and lived long enough to get them working on a
> linux box ?
Yeah.. they're just plug and play NE2000's. If it has pnpdump, then run
pnpdump > isapnp.conf and edit that. Then go to /etc/, edit conf.modules, and
do something like:
alias eth0 ne
options ne io=0x300 irq=5
or whatever you set it to in isapnp.conf. Then put isapnp.conf in /etc (make
sure you don't overwrite one if it's already there, and do isapnp
/etc/isapnp.conf. Then try modprobe ne, and ifconfig to see if it works. If it
does, then reboot, run whatever you need to set up networking and be happy.
